## Service Accounts — Session-Token Refresh Bug

For this week's sync: the Thornwick gateway was issuing refresh tokens with a 90-second skew, so the Larkfield service account's sessions expired mid-request roughly once per hour. Brennan patched the clock-sync logic in gateway build 7.4.2 and added a jittered refresh at 80% of token lifetime. All service accounts were re-provisioned as a precaution; old tokens are revoked as of Monday. The re-provisioned Larkfield account authenticates against the token service using the key below.

app token of haweg-kawef = qvz2-4g

The Bellvane reminder job runs every ten minutes and pings patients with upcoming clinic slots. If it stalls, check the queue depth first — it's almost always a stuck batch, not the scheduler. You can kick it manually via the /reminders/run endpoint on the Orrisville staging host. Authenticate the request with the token below.

login token, yajeg-fawif: eyJhbGciOiJIUzI1NiIsInR5cCI6IkpXVCJ9.eyJzdWIiOiIEdPQYnZXaZIn0.HSRTnYZBx0Qc

Occupancy feed for the Larchgate garage network stale. Check the Stallcount ingest daemon first; restart if heartbeat older than 5 min. If counts flatline at zero, the gate sensors at the Bramford deck are likely offline — page facilities. Do not backfill manually; the reconciler handles gaps under 2 hours. Escalation contacts and restart commands are listed on the internal runbook page below.

runbook for tagug-hafog: https://jira.lumiclabs.internal/projects/pages/pages/9773c0d8

## Tuning the Update Channel

The Larkfield firmware agent polls the Brindle update channel on a fixed cadence. Support can adjust retry backoff and rollout percentages when a device fleet stalls mid-update, but changes should be coordinated with the Penhallow release desk first. Defaults work for most fleets. The constants currently shipped with the agent are listed below.

constants for yaduf-fahag:
BUDGETS = {
    "kelix": 528,
    "briwyn": 734,
}